Arsenal star sends message to Man City ahead of Carabao Cup final

Leandro Trossard says Arsenal are well prepared for Sunday’s Carabao Cup final against Manchester City after beating Bayer Leverkusen in the Champions League.

The Gunners eased into the quarter-finals on Tuesday night with a 2-0 win (3-1 on aggregate), while Manchester City crashed out of Europe against Real Madrid.

Attention shifts to Wembley, where Premier League leaders Arsenal are chasing an unprecedented quadruple, where they will challenge Manchester City for their first major trophy of the season.

“We’re really looking forward to it,” Trossard said. “It’s one of our goals and I think everyone will be ready for it.

“We are still competing at every level now and we just have to keep taking one game at a time and every game is very important for us so we want to try and win every game.”

Eberechi Eze opened the scoring with a surprise strike on Tuesday (Bradley Collyer/PA) (PA Wire)

Trossard assisted Eberechi Eze for a brilliant first goal against Bayer Leverkusen. Eze took control of the ball, turned and fired a rocket into the top corner.

Trossard praised his effort: “It was an amazing goal. You could see his quality too, both in and out of the box, the way he shot with confidence and the way he shot it. It’s one of those goals you only score, I don’t know, maybe once or twice in your career. So credit to him and I’m very happy with it.”

Talking about the team’s performance, Trossard added: “We performed well, especially in the first half when we created a lot of chances and dominated.

“I thought we really enjoyed ourselves on the pitch and you could see that and it spread to the crowd as well and I thought we were really good and it was perfect for us. We just had to get the job done and I thought we did it in a really good way.”

Declan Rice scored another goal to set up a quarter-final tie with Sporting Lisbon next month.
